What Exactly Is a Security Camera?

A security camera, or surveillance camera, is a device that records video footage in real-time. It helps us monitor spaces like homes, offices, shops, or even parking areas. These cameras can work day and night, often with features like motion sensors, infrared night vision, and cloud storage. Many can even send alerts to our phone when they detect unusual activity.

Types of Security Cameras We Can Choose From

There are several types of security cameras, each designed for a specific need:
- Indoor cameras: Compact and stylish, great for watching over kids, pets, or the living room.
- Outdoor cameras: Weatherproof and durable, often equipped with night vision and motion alerts.
- Wireless cameras: Connect to WiFi and let us check live feeds from our phone anytime.
- Wired systems: More stable and perfect for large homes or offices that need continuous monitoring.
- Doorbell cameras: These allow us to see and talk to visitors without opening the door.
Depending on what we want to protect, we can mix and match these types to build a complete system.

Key Features That Matter

Let’s talk about the features that really make a difference:
- HD resolution: Clear images help us identify faces, license plates, or anything suspicious.
- Two-way audio: Some cameras let us talk to people through the camera, even when we’re not home.
- Motion detection: Cameras start recording only when something moves—saving storage space.
- Night vision: Using infrared LEDs, these cameras can see even in complete darkness.
- Cloud or local storage: Footage can be saved to memory cards, hard drives, or securely online.
These tools make our camera more than just a recording device—it becomes a smart part of our daily life.

Where Should We Install Them?

Placement is key. Here are some smart spots:
- Front and back doors: To monitor who comes and goes.
- Driveways and garages: Great for protecting vehicles and packages.
- Living rooms or entry halls: To keep an eye on main areas inside.
- Staircases or hallways: To monitor movement between floors.
We should avoid pointing cameras at neighbors or public spaces to respect privacy laws.

Privacy and Safety Considerations

Security is important, but so is privacy. We need to:
- Use strong passwords on our camera systems.
- Regularly update software to avoid hacking risks.
- Choose reputable brands that protect our data.
- Inform guests or visitors if indoor cameras are recording.
By being responsible users, we make sure our security system serves us—and not the other way around.

How Much Does It Cost?

Security camera systems range widely in price. Basic indoor cameras start around $30 to $60, while high-end outdoor cameras with full features can go over $200. A full home setup may cost $300–$800 depending on the number of devices and features. Some brands also offer subscription services (around $3–$15/month) for cloud storage and smart alerts.

Tips for First-Time Buyers

If we’re new to home security, start small:
- Begin with one or two cameras for high-traffic areas.
- Look for products that are easy to install and mobile-friendly.
- Choose a brand with good customer support and regular updates.
- Consider devices that integrate with smart home systems like Alexa or other voice assistants.
We can always expand later as our needs grow.
